## Authentication

ProctorQueue workers authenticate against the Hallmont internal gateway before pulling exam sessions off the queue. Each worker presents a service key on startup; without it, the dispatcher silently drops heartbeats and your worker will appear healthy while processing nothing. Keys are scoped per environment, so never reuse a staging key in production. If you're setting up a local worker for the first time, copy the config template from the repo root and paste the development key directly below this line.

app token of fajop-fahif = qvz4-AnML

## Step 4: Cut Over the Worker Pool

Alright, this is the fun part. The old Grindelhorn transcoding workers get drained while the new Fallowbeck pool picks up jobs from the same queue. Don't kill the old pool until the new one has chewed through at least fifty jobs cleanly — we got burned on the Marrowgate migration doing exactly that. Reviewers: check the codec preset mappings twice, they're easy to fat-finger. Start the new workers with these configuration values.

settings of fahag-haduf:
[ulaox]
port = 8443
region = south-2
host = ulaox.lumiccorp.internal
timeout_ms = 500
retries = 8

Subject: DR drill — SQL lint config restore

Team,

During next week's disaster-recovery drill we will restore the Saltgrove SQL linting rules from cold backup. The ruleset (naming, no SELECT *, migration headers) must match production byte-for-byte afterward; diff it before re-enabling CI. The backup archive is encrypted. To decrypt it during the drill, use the recovery passphrase below.

strongbox words: oliael-gilax-lamael